The mixed number 127 150/625 written as an improper fraction is 79525/625
To turn the mixed number 127 150/625 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:
First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 127 × 625 = 79375.
After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 79375 + 150 = 79525.
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 79525/625.
This means that 127 150/625, as an improper fraction, equals 79525/625.
